Having said that, a video from Chennai has gone viral on the internet which highlights how the youth has completely taken road safety for granted. A large group of students are seen sitting on the bus roof and hanging from the window bars, allegedly celebrating “Bus Day”. The video shows how once the bus driver hit the brakes, nearly 30 boys tumbled down from the roof on to the road and nearly got smashed under the tyres.
According to sources, it was the first day of college after summer vacations at Pachayappa’a College and Ambedkar Arts and Science College in Chennai. The students were celebrating the day despite repeated warnings from Chennai Police. Nearly 20 students have now been arrested for creating a public nuisance.

In the previous years, Madras Court had severely condemned the dangerous celebrations surrounding “Bus Day”. But the students seem to ignore the warnings they have been getting, putting theirs and the life of others at risk.
